Convert or transform coordinates across datums using the NOAA NGS NCAT web service

Steps
Choose the sub-service matching your input format: latitude-longitude-height, SPC, UTM, XYZ, or USNG
Submit coordinates plus source/target reference frame (e.g., NAD83(2011), NAD27) and, for heights, source/target geopotential datum (e.g., NAVD88, NGVD29)
NCAT applies NADCON 5.0 for horizontal/ellipsoidal transformations and VERTCON 3.0 for orthometric height transformations
Parse the JSON response, using the metadata endpoint (geodesy.noaa.gov/api/ncat/meta) to interpret returned parameter names
Restrict requests to supported regions (CONUS, Alaska, Hawaii, Puerto Rico/USVI, American Samoa, Guam/CNMI) since NADCON/VERTCON reject out-of-bounds points
Known gotchas
NCAT does not convert between orthometric and ellipsoidal height types — only orthometric-to-orthometric or ellipsoidal-to-ellipsoidal
Valid reference frame/datum options differ by region (e.g., Hawaii uses OHD/NAD83(PA11), not CONUS frames) — passing a CONUS-only datum for a Hawaii point fails
This is a free NOAA government web service with no published SLA or authentication; fine for verification workflows but not guaranteed for high-volume production traffic
